Description

The Sunday Times Bestseller

A fully illustrated, practical guide full of essential skills and knowledge that school didn't prepare us for

'We all learned how to take tests at school, but then we went out into the world and found ourselves underprepared! And the worst thing anyone can feel is helpless. So I've filled this book with over 100 of the most vital life skills and tools that will not only save you money and give you confidence, but may even save a life.'
- Myleene x

This book will empower you, and your family, with essential knowledge to tackle everyday challenges.

Packed full of advice, They Don't Teach This At School is full of information and tips on:
* Escaping from a burning building
* Dealing with medical emergencies
* Getting a good night's sleep
* How to be a good listener
* Talking about racism
* How to write a CV and apply for a job
* Saying hello (and more) in different languages
* Coping with a plumbing crisis
* How to change a plug and a fuse
* Checking the pressure on car tyres
* Stopping your mouth burning when you've eaten something spicy
* What to do if you're lost
* How to feel confident about speaking in public



A practical guide full of everyday skills to provide your family with a toolkit for essential everyday knowledge - from life-saving, to household DIY, to making conversation



About the Author

Musician, presenter, businesswoman and mother, Myleene Klass is one of the UK's most respected and well-loved personalities.

Myleene picked up music at a young age and quickly became one of the most prolific musical talents in the UK on violin, piano and harp. She saw her West End debut in Miss Saigon before she was picked up from thousands to become one of the five members of the pop group Hear'Say. After the group disbanded, Myleene decided to go back to her roots and recorded a classical album.

Myleene has presented and appeared on many TV shows including The Classical Brits, Loose Women, The One Show and I'm A Celebrity... Get Me Out of Here. She has also hosted popular radio shows on Classic FM and Smooth FM. She recently presented a critically acclaimed documentary on miscarriage for W.
